What Exactly Is a Plumbing Emergency?

Let’s start with the basics. A plumbing emergency is any sudden problem that threatens your property, health, or safety and requires immediate attention to prevent major damage. It’s not just a slow drip under the sink you can catch with a bucket. True emergencies demand fast action.

In Statesville, several factors make certain issues particularly urgent. Our climate plays a big role. During heavy winter freezes, which we see most years, water in pipes can expand and burst. In older neighborhoods near the historic district, homes built before 1970 often have galvanized steel pipes that are more prone to sudden failure. Summer storms can overwhelm local sewer lines, leading to backups in basements—a common issue in areas with older infrastructure.

What Counts as a Real Plumbing Emergency?

So, what situations should have you reaching for the phone immediately? Here are the most common emergencies we see in Statesville homes:

  • Burst or Frozen Pipes: This is our number one winter emergency. When temperatures dip into the 20s, unprotected pipes in crawl spaces or exterior walls can freeze and burst, flooding your home in minutes.
  • Sewer Line Backups: If multiple drains are gurgling or wastewater is coming up through floor drains, you have a sewer emergency. This is a health hazard and needs same-day service.
  • Major Water Leaks: Any leak you can’t control by shutting off a local valve qualifies. This includes leaks behind walls, under slabs, or from water heaters.
  • No Running Water: If your entire house loses water pressure, you could have a main line break. This is especially urgent for families with children or medical needs.
  • Gas Line Issues: If you smell gas near any plumbing fixture or appliance, evacuate immediately and call for help from outside. This is a life-threatening situation.
  • Severe Clogs: A toilet overflow that won’t stop or a main drain clog preventing all drainage requires urgent attention to prevent water damage and sanitation issues.

Remember: When in doubt, it’s better to call. A small issue in Statesville’s older homes can quickly become a big, expensive problem.

When Should You Call an Emergency Plumber vs. Wait?

Not every plumbing problem needs a midnight service call. Here’s how to decide:

Call Immediately (24/7):

  • Any flooding you can’t stop
  • Sewage backing into your home
  • No water in the entire house
  • Suspected gas leak (call from outside)
  • Water heater leaking significantly

Can Probably Wait Until Morning:

  • Slow draining shower (if you have another to use)
  • Dripping faucet (place a bucket)
  • Running toilet (shut off its water valve)
  • Minor under-sink leak (place container and turn off valve)

For Statesville residents, here’s a local tip: If a pipe freezes but hasn’t burst, you might have a short window to thaw it carefully with a hairdryer (never open flame!). But if you see any bulging or cracking, call an emergency plumber in Statesville, NC right away.

Understanding Emergency Plumber Costs in Statesville

This is the question we hear most: “How much will this cost?” Let’s break it down honestly.

Yes, emergency plumbers do cost more than scheduling during regular hours. There are good reasons for this. Our technicians are on call 24/7, ready to respond at 2 AM during an ice storm. We maintain specialized equipment and vehicles for immediate dispatch. The premium covers this readiness and expertise when you need it most.

For Statesville homeowners, here’s what you can typically expect:

  • Emergency Call-Out Fee: Most local companies charge a dispatch fee of $100-$200. This covers the immediate response and diagnosis.
  • Hourly Rates: After-hours rates in our area generally range from $150 to $250 per hour, compared to $80-$120 for regular hours.
  • Common Emergency Repairs:
    • Fixing a burst pipe: $300-$800 (depending on location and pipe type)
    • Clearing a severe sewer clog: $350-$600
    • Emergency water heater repair: $200-$500
    • Gas leak repair: $200-$700

Several factors affect your final cost in Statesville:

  • Time of Day: Nights, weekends, and holidays cost more
  • Job Complexity: A burst pipe in an easy-to-reach crawl space costs less than one inside a finished wall
  • Parts Needed: Copper vs. PEX piping, special fittings, etc.
  • Local Factors: Homes in historic districts may require special techniques or materials

The good news? Many Statesville plumbing companies, including ours, offer upfront pricing before we begin work. We’ll diagnose the issue, explain exactly what needs to be done, and give you a clear estimate. No surprises.

What to Do Until Your Emergency Plumber Arrives

Quick action can minimize damage while you wait for help. Here’s your emergency checklist:

  1. Shut Off the Water: Know where your main shut-off valve is. In most Statesville homes, it’s in the basement, crawl space, or near the water meter. Turn it clockwise to stop all water flow.
  2. Turn Off the Water Heater: If you have a gas water heater, turn it to “pilot” mode. For electric, switch it off at the breaker to prevent damage.
  3. Address Minor Leaks: Use buckets, towels, or even duct tape for temporary containment.
  4. Open Faucets: After shutting off the main valve, open a few faucets to relieve pressure in the pipes.
  5. Document the Damage: Take photos for insurance claims.
  6. Clear the Area: Move valuables and furniture away from water if safe to do so.

For sewer backups, avoid using any plumbing fixtures. Don’t pour chemical drain cleaners—they often make the situation worse and can be hazardous to our technicians.

Preventing Plumbing Emergencies in Statesville Homes

An ounce of prevention is worth a pound of cure, especially with plumbing. Here are local-specific tips:

For Winter:

  • Insulate pipes in unheated areas like crawl spaces and garages before December
  • During hard freezes, let faucets drip slightly to keep water moving
  • Know how to shut off and drain outdoor spigots

For Older Homes:

  • Have galvanized steel pipes inspected for corrosion (common in pre-1970 homes)
  • Consider proactive replacement of aging pipes before they fail
  • Install water leak detectors near water heaters and under sinks

Year-Round:

  • Avoid planting trees with invasive roots near sewer lines
  • Install hair catchers in all shower drains
  • Never pour grease down kitchen drains
  • Schedule annual plumbing inspections, especially before winter

Many Statesville homeowners don’t realize that our local water has minerals that can accelerate pipe corrosion. Regular maintenance catches small issues before they become emergencies.
